AHK + EAC macro 2020 - Guides and Quests - WarpPortal Community Forums

Jump to content


Photo

AHK + EAC macro 2020


  • Please log in to reply
45 replies to this topic

#1 YongkySH

YongkySH

    Too Legit To Quit

  • Members
  • 3349 posts

Posted 04 February 2020 - 06:29 AM

Original macro from Nirvanna21: https://forums.warpp...2/#entry2599213

Someone said before that AHK with EAC can still works using ControlSend command instead of the usual Send. Did some research and found this https://autohotkey.c...olsend-vs-send/

Sample macro for any self-targeted skills:

 

#If WinActive("ahk_class Ragnarok")

$w::
While(GetKeyState("w","P"))
{
ControlSend, ahk_parent, {w}, ahk_class Ragnarok
Sleep, 30
}
Return
Pause::Suspend


Sample macro for spam mouse click skills:

 

#If WinActive("ahk_class Ragnarok")

$w::

While ( GetKeyState( "w","P" ) ) {

ControlSend, ahk_parent, {w down}, ahk_class Ragnarok

Sleep, 1

ControlSend, ahk_parent, {w Up}, ahk_class Ragnarok

Sleep, 1

MouseClick, Left
}
Return

 

 

EDIT: For Blind mode, just add {Blind} before the hotkey, like so {Blind}{w}

 

EDIT:

 

you can try adding this line to the macro script

 

SetBatchLines -1

 

it might make your macro run faster since it will have the script run at maximum speed

 

https://www.autohotk...tBatchLines.htm


Edited by YongkySH, 02 June 2020 - 02:04 AM.

  • 4

#2 awesomegeek

awesomegeek

    Too Legit To Quit

  • Members
  • 1197 posts

Posted 04 February 2020 - 06:45 AM

OMG finally! Thanks so much!


  • 0

#3 Jeneeus

Jeneeus

    Too Legit To Quit

  • Members
  • 2115 posts
  • LocationEden Kitchen / Dimensional Gap
  • Playing:Ragnarok Online
  • Server:Anti-Chaos

Posted 04 February 2020 - 06:46 AM

It seems mouse clicks still works too but using "ControlClick" instead! Thanks again. :thx:


  • 0

#4 awesomegeek

awesomegeek

    Too Legit To Quit

  • Members
  • 1197 posts

Posted 04 February 2020 - 07:05 AM

It seems mouse clicks still works too but using "ControlClick" instead! Thanks again. :thx:

 

could you post yours with mouse click?

i edit mine with "ControlClick" instead of MouseClick but nothing happens.
also, my RO client does not crash regardless.


  • 0

#5 lorenz1375

lorenz1375

    Too Legit To Quit

  • Members
  • 3439 posts
  • Playing:Nothing
  • Server:Fate/Grand Order NA

Posted 04 February 2020 - 07:18 AM

Good, waas about to quit RO because of the ahk thing i heard

I literally cant press Enter and other random keys on my netbook (deffective) and have been using ahk to bypass them deffect by using other keys instead
  • 0

#6 awesomegeek

awesomegeek

    Too Legit To Quit

  • Members
  • 1197 posts

Posted 04 February 2020 - 07:58 AM

working script:
 

#If WinActive("ahk_class Ragnarok")
 
$F2::
 
    While ( GetKeyState( "F2","P" ) ) {
 
        ControlSend, ahk_parent, {F2 down}, ahk_class Ragnarok
        ControlSend, ahk_parent, {F2 Up}, ahk_class Ragnarok
        MouseClick, Left
    }
Return

  • 0

#7 awesomegeek

awesomegeek

    Too Legit To Quit

  • Members
  • 1197 posts

Posted 04 February 2020 - 12:37 PM

a simpler script for self target skills: (and more importantly, it enables you to stop spamming instantly)
 
#If WinActive("ahk_class Ragnarok")
 
$F2::
      {
      ControlSend, ahk_parent, {F2}, ahk_class Ragnarok
      }
return

  • 0

#8 Ashuckel

Ashuckel

    '-' intensifies

  • Members
  • 17993 posts
  • LocationJohto, Hoenn, Unova, Kalos, Alola
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 04 February 2020 - 01:45 PM

now someone get roext to work and we gucci


  • 0

#9 VanishingPoint

VanishingPoint

    Too Legit To Quit

  • Members
  • 1035 posts
  • Playing:Ragnarok Online
  • Server:Chaos

Posted 04 February 2020 - 02:50 PM

Someone please fix simple hook, RCX, Voodoo directx fix, big card edit and AzzyAI.


  • 0

#10 koplikop

koplikop

    Amateur Blogger

  • Members
  • 248 posts
  • LocationPhilippines
  • Playing:Ragnarok Online
  • Server:Thor

Posted 04 February 2020 - 03:04 PM

Does any one know a work around for macros programmed in Logitech Gaming Mouse?


  • 1

#11 Jeneeus

Jeneeus

    Too Legit To Quit

  • Members
  • 2115 posts
  • LocationEden Kitchen / Dimensional Gap
  • Playing:Ragnarok Online
  • Server:Anti-Chaos

Posted 04 February 2020 - 03:12 PM

could you post yours with mouse click?

i edit mine with "ControlClick" instead of MouseClick but nothing happens.
also, my RO client does not crash regardless.


	~LButton & 2::
	loop
	{
		if !GetKeyState("LButton", "P")
		{
			break
		}
		ControlSend, ahk_parent, {2}, ahk_class Ragnarok
		sleep, 0
		ControlClick,, ahk_class Ragnarok
		        
	}	
	return

But this code of mine will hold the mouse button instead of the specified button and needed to press the key once.


  • 0

#12 Allori

Allori

    Amateur Blogger

  • Members
  • 470 posts
  • LocationPlains of Arunafeltz
  • Playing:Ragnarok Online
  • Server:Poring

Posted 04 February 2020 - 03:17 PM

Oh my, another language to learn...

I miss RCX so much... Exp/h counter, gutter Lines viewing and transparent plants...

 

now someone get roext to work and we gucci

 

Bordeless Gaming allows you to use false full screen as well

 

 


  • 0

#13 YongkySH

YongkySH

    Too Legit To Quit

  • Members
  • 3349 posts

Posted 04 February 2020 - 11:01 PM

Someone please fix simple hook, RCX, Voodoo directx fix, big card edit and AzzyAI.


Big card edit works
  • 1

#14 ElenaGilbert

ElenaGilbert

    Too Legit To Quit

  • Members
  • 1038 posts
  • LocationAUSTRALIA , QLD!!
  • Playing:Ragnarok Online
  • Server:Classic

Posted 05 February 2020 - 02:46 AM

get dinput.dll to work pls!


  • 0

#15 gorgoroth1

gorgoroth1

    Awarded #1 Troll

  • Members
  • 834 posts
  • Playing:Ragnarok Online
  • Server:Chaos04Nov13Thor27Apr15

Posted 05 February 2020 - 04:29 AM

thanks, say no to carpal tunnel hehe
  • 1

#16 mikkotinamide

mikkotinamide

    Too Legit To Quit

  • Members
  • 1347 posts

Posted 05 February 2020 - 10:21 AM

any way to get extended zoom?


  • 0

#17 VModCinnamon

VModCinnamon

    Tranquility

  • VMod Retired
  • 16663 posts
  • Playing:Ragnarok Online

Posted 05 February 2020 - 11:10 AM

Hello folks,

Glad that you all are able to get the macro working, I would like though to remind everyone discussing how mods/edits work and/or sharing them on the forum is strictly not allowed.


  • 0

#18 Valtios

Valtios

    Amateur Blogger

  • Members
  • 292 posts

Posted 11 February 2020 - 12:45 PM

I personally find this new alternatives clunky when it comes to recognizing the inputs. Basically it feels like it blocks your other inputs while you are doing the script execution example, using the script to spam RC and trying to switch armors, this last part, sometimes the game does not recognize the action and it can be really frustrating. Another example, doing backslide with /bingbing /bangbang, this last 2 commands sometimes are not being recognized. I will check if I can find another alternatives to see if this can be smoother.


  • 0

#19 Zayaan

Zayaan

    Too Legit To Quit

  • Members
  • 1665 posts
  • Playing:Ragnarok Online

Posted 11 February 2020 - 12:48 PM

I personally find this new alternatives clunky when it comes to recognizing the inputs. Basically it feels like it blocks your other inputs while you are doing the script execution example, using the script to spam RC and trying to switch armors, this last part, sometimes the game does not recognize the action and it can be really frustrating. Another example, doing backslide with /bingbing /bangbang, this last 2 commands sometimes are not being recognized. I will check if I can find another alternatives to see if this can be smoother.

 

Add {Blind} to ControlSend


  • 1

#20 Windave

Windave

    I made it Off Topic

  • Members
  • 55 posts

Posted 12 February 2020 - 08:23 AM

Does any one know a work around for macros programmed in Logitech Gaming Mouse?

 

Logitech g502 macros work for me


  • 0

#21 Valtios

Valtios

    Amateur Blogger

  • Members
  • 292 posts

Posted 14 February 2020 - 10:42 PM

Add {Blind} to ControlSend

Thanks, I will do some bio 5 runs to test this.


  • 0

#22 leinnad1991

leinnad1991

    Amateur Blogger

  • Members
  • 110 posts
  • Playing:Nothing

Posted 14 March 2020 - 04:56 AM

Thanks! you saved our wirst!


  • 0

#23 xchuckzxc

xchuckzxc

    I am New.

  • New Members
  • 2 posts

Posted 04 April 2020 - 01:30 AM

OMG finally! Thanks so much!

how can i work this? thanks


  • 0

#24 RagAventureiro

RagAventureiro

    I made it Off Topic

  • Members
  • 26 posts

Posted 27 April 2020 - 08:47 PM

How can I use an AHK macro COMBO
Quadruple+ Raging Thrust + Guillotine Fist in sequence?? does anyone know??


  • 0

#25 ilovemuffin

ilovemuffin

    Amateur Blogger

  • Members
  • 468 posts

Posted 27 April 2020 - 09:46 PM

How can I use an AHK macro COMBO
Quadruple+ Raging Thrust + Guillotine Fist in sequence?? does anyone know??

 

You might have to figure this one yourself because I think it falls to somewhat automation, but

then again you hold the trigger and it will work just like Sura's Flash Combo skill (gray area)

 

Tip: The codes above are enough for a bit of tweaking that you'd want to accomplish


  • 0




0 user(s) are reading this topic

0 members, 0 guests, 0 anonymous users